# Pagination config — Lanternfish Public API
#
# Welcome aboard. All list endpoints are cursor-paginated; offset params
# were removed in v3. PAGE_SIZE_DEFAULT=25 and PAGE_SIZE_MAX=100 are hard
# caps enforced at the gateway, not per-route. Cursors are opaque — never
# parse them client-side or in tests. Raising PAGE_SIZE_MAX needs a perf
# review first. Cursors are signed before leaving the service, and the
# signing secret is set on the line directly below.

vault entry, yagef-bahop: COURIER_KEY29=5cc62eb51255862256337c33c5be9

### Flaky integration tests — Ledgerpipe payments

If the `settlement_roundtrip` suite fails once, just rerun it — the sandbox bank emulator drops connections under load, and we've accepted that for now. If it fails twice in a row, don't ship. Ping the payments channel and hold the release train. Before escalating, grab the suite's run logs and confirm you're looking at the right build; the trace token for the failing run should appear right below.

session token of bahaf-kawig = htk9_82f95f87e

Ticket: Config drift on the Larkspur cache tier. During the postmortem for the stale-cache incident, we found that two replicas were running hand-edited TTL settings that diverged from the declared baseline, so invalidation messages were silently dropped. Future maintainers: always reconcile against the repo before debugging cache staleness, and never patch nodes directly. For reference, the reconciled baseline now in effect is shown below.

config for yahaf-kajof:
[ralmir]
host = ralmir.qirvanlabs.internal
user = ralmir_svc
database = ralmir_prod

Handover for on-call: the flaky DNS issue on the Bramblewick edge nodes persists. Resolution against the internal resolver intermittently times out after cache flushes; I've added retry logic in the Pelton agent but the root cause is likely the anycast failover misrouting. Full packet captures are in the shared diagnostics bucket. To decrypt the capture archive, use the recovery passphrase written just below this note.

unlock words, bafof-kawef: soreth-nordor-belwyn-gorvan-julael-belys